A Navajo sterling silver and turquoise belt buckle is a classic piece of Native American Southwestern jewelry, handcrafted by artisans from the Navajo (Diné) Nation. Made from natural stones from American mines (Sleeping Beauty, Kingman, Morenci, Bisbee, Number Eight, Lone Mountain, etc.). The most prized stones are sky-blue with little to no matrix, though spiderweb matrix (black or brown veining) is also highly valued.
